PhD Community Group

The Academic Skills Community Groups are cross disciplinary and give you the opportunity to share and discuss issues around academic writing, critical thinking and structure with fellow PGRs. You will be able to discuss and set goals in relation to your academic skills.  

One hour community groups are held twice per week for PGRs and are led by Dorjee Kazi, an experienced community group leader. The sessions take place on Monday mornings at 10.30 and Tuesday afternoons at 15.30. The first sessions are next week!

Academic skills workshops

Our Academic Skills Workshops are designed to enhance your skills in critical thinking, writing and communicating. They are delivered by the Academic Skills Team and are open to ALL students and PGRs.  We are opening out access to a limited number of courses in the first instance and will review, with your help, how useful they are to you. 

If you would like the training to be included in your Skills Forge record you will need to add it in manually using the ‘other development’ tab.
